Alpine Meadows, West Lake Tahoe, California, USA

I spent 2 weeks riding the resorts of Lake Tahoe. The fact that I only spent 1 day at Alpine Meadows borders on the criminal. I was staying in South Lake Tahoe which for sure was a mitigating circumstance, that allowed me to be released without charge. The drive up Emerald Bay Road is, well, interesting. If it was blowing a blizzard and icy, you might as well drive across the beach into the lake to save yourself some fuel.

Well the big 6-pack lift is where it's all at. That lift can take you to some basic warm up runs, but can also set you up for some great terrain. On the piste map, there are even some recommended hiking routes, which take you into Alpines "adventure zones". Basically they are areas left alone and simulate the back country except that they do do avalanche control there. However, cliffs, rocks, danger spots etc are not marked. Although not particularly steep, these zones provided some entertaining riding with all manner of things to huck yourself off, with some reasonably soft snow to go with it. Also off the main lift, after a real burning traverse, there are some fun couloirs to drop into.

On the opposite side are some double black diamond runs that are actually worthy of such an accolade. And if that wasn't enough for you, then step to the side and tackle the same steepness with some trees and chutes to make it a little more fun.

After a dump, this place would rock.
